The 2013 Caldecott Medal winner! From the creator of the #1 New York Times best-selling and award-winning I Want My Hat Back comes a second wry tale. When a tiny fish shoots into view wearing a round blue topper (which happens to fit him perfectly), trouble could be following close behind. So it’s a good thing that enormous fish won’t wake up. And even if he does, it’s not like he’ll ever know what happened. . . . Visual humor swims to the fore as the best-selling Jon Klassen follows his breakout debut with another deadpan-funny tale. I didn't read it by myself at first, so I was already a bit taken aback when I read the opening "I stole the big fish's hat." I understand the reviewers who say that the book is humorous and that the humor is dark. I just don't understand who the target reader is. I enjoy dark humor, but I'm not about to go watch Louis CK with my kid... I don't know. I returned it because I don't see the purpose of introducing and explaining the concept of theft to my young child. I start finding many of these newly awarded books a bit too out there for the actual children. It's as if the writers are trying to appeal to the adults who buy and read these books to their kids.
